About QUL Tools

This page provides a suite of tools designed to help you review, proofread, and improve the data in the Quranic Universal Library.

Whether you're fixing typos in translations, adjusting audio timings, designing a new Mushaf layout, testing a new font, or proofreading content, these tools empower you to ensure that your work is precise, accurate, and ready for use.

Your contributions are crucial in maintaining the integrity and quality of the information we provide. Please use these tools thoughtfully, and refer to the guidelines provided for each tool to understand their specific functions and how best to utilize them.

To request editing permissions, click on the resource card and then click the Request Access button.

Available Tools

19

No results found

Tool Description Tags
Mushaf layouts Proofread and fix different layouts of Mushaf (15 lines, 16 lines, v2, v1 etc) Proofread and fix different layouts of Mushaf (15 lines, 16 lines, v2, v1 etc)
Tajweed Rules Annotation Tool Review and correct the Tajweed rules embedded in Quranic text Review and correct the Tajweed rules embedded in Quranic text
Mutashabihat ul Quran Contribute preparing matching ayah and phrases data in Quran. Contribute preparing matching ayah and phrases data in Quran.
Surah audio segments Tool for creating word by word timestamp data of surah audio files. Tool for creating word by word timestamp data of surah audio files.
Ayah audio segments Tool for creating word by word segments of ayah by ayah audio files. Tool for creating word by word segments of ayah by ayah audio files.
Ayah translation in different languages Tool for proofreading and suggesting the fixes for ayah translations. Tool for proofreading and suggesting the fixes for ayah translations.
Ayah tafsirs in different languages Tool for proofreading and suggesting the fixes for ayah tafsirs. Tool for proofreading and suggesting the fixes for ayah tafsirs.
Quranic script and fonts Proofread tashkeel issues in Quran script for different fonts. Proofread tashkeel issues in Quran script for different fonts.
Surah Info in different languages Proofread and suggest fixes for Surah information in different languages. Proofread and suggest fixes for Surah information in different languages.
Arabic/Urdu syllable of Quran words Transliteration of each word of Quran in Arabic and Urdu. Transliteration of each word of Quran in Arabic and Urdu.
Word by Word translation Proofread and suggest fixes for word by word translations in multiple languages. Proofread and suggest fixes for word by word translations in multiple languages.
Concordance labeling of each word Help us fix grammar, part of speech, and morphology data for each word of Quran. Help us fix grammar, part of speech, and morphology data for each word of Quran.
Ayah Dependency Graphs Help us preparing data for missing ayahs. Ayah Dependency Graph Tool visualizes the internal dependency structure of an ayah by presenting it as a structured graph. Help us preparing data for missing ayahs. Ayah Dependency Graph Tool visualizes the internal dependency structure of an ayah by presenting it as a structured graph.
Text and Font Compatibility Checker Analyze Unicode values and preview Quranic text across all available fonts.
Letter Info Font Preview
Analyze Unicode values and preview Quranic text across all available fonts.
Letter Info Font Preview
Compare ayah Compare ayahs Compare ayahs
Quran Scripts Comparison Compare different Quranic script variants (Madani and Indopak) to identify inconsistencies and missing characters. Compare different Quranic script variants (Madani and Indopak) to identify inconsistencies and missing characters.
Audio Segmentations This tool is used to inspect and validate the raw segmentation data of recitations by viewing detailed statistics, testing real-time word highlighting, and identifying missing or misaligned words. This tool is used to inspect and validate the raw segmentation data of recitations by viewing detailed statistics, testing real-time word highlighting, and identifying missing or misaligned words.
Compare audio Compare audio recitations Compare audio recitations
Ayah Boundary Visualizer This tool visualizes ayah start and end times as timeline bars, helping to debug and refine ayah boundary data derived from raw segmentation. This tool visualizes ayah start and end times as timeline bars, helping to debug and refine ayah boundary data derived from raw segmentation.